About to bottle my very first batch of home brew! Woo hoo! It's an Amber Ale. OG 1.053, put in primary for one week, secondary for 10 days, just took gravity reading and it is 1.011, this gives me 5 1/2% ABV correct? I have bottles sanitizing in dishwasher right now. Gonna transfer from carboy to bottling bucket and add priming sugar. gonna fill sanitized bottles using bottling wand and topping with sanitized crown caps. Is it necessary to have a lid on bottling bucket while bottling? Any advice and/or constructive criticism welcome.
 
I wouldn't think it would matter about the lid. Either way its going to be exposed to air, unless your worried about trash getting in it for the short time it takes.

I just put some sanitized aluminum foil over the top just to protect from potential particles falling in.
